Some leaders are so objectionable \u2013 Bashar al-Assad, Robert Mugabe \u2013 that it may seem only right to strain every sinew to get rid of them. But ghastly as their regimes may be, is there any reason to think that foreign intervention makes the situation better? \n\nQuite apart from the loss of life and limb to those intervening, what are the costs to those being "liberated"? In the end, forced to choose between these two evils, wouldn't most of us prefer tyranny to anarchy?\n\nIn this one on one debate from March 2011, David Aaronovitch and Rory Stewart debate the perils of foreign intervention.
